Repairs in Australia

Hi.  Can a HD500, bought in the USA, be repaired in Australia?  I understand that technically the warranty only applies in the country where it was bought, but are repairs possible for a fee (at the Rowville centre)?  Thankyou.

    Hello,

       

      It's really up to the discretion of the distributor. They need to at least be an authorized Line 6 distributor so they can order parts from us.

       

      I'm not sure about the repair center you called out but I can tell you that Music Link AU has turned down repairs in the past when people were even willing to pay.

    Hi,

       

      The warranty for a particular unit is only valid in the country that it was bought in. If you live in Australia, you should purchase a unit from a local dealer.

       

      The service center in Australia is:

      Music Link Australia

        

      Servicing: Electronics, Guitars

       

      29 South Corporate Drive

      Rowville, Victoria

      3178

      0061397656565 (phone)

      0061397656566 (fax)

       

      service@musiclink.com.au 

       

      But they can decline to repair any unit bought in another country because the unit has no warranty.
